Boxing is a game of power of the fist claiming multiple offensive scores over the defending opponent. It is a fighting sport where two people fight each other in a squared ring surrounded by tight and elastic ropes, according to a set of universally accepted laws. The sport’s aggressive story makes it both thrilling and deadly, with several fights achieving legendary status among fans because of their adrenaline-inducing intensity. On the other hand, countless boxers have been rendered unconscious or even dead after taking a fierce beating in the ring, and others have endured long-term effects after quitting professional boxing.

How to Play Boxing?

  • A boxing fight is performed in a square ring with two corners identified with the boxers’ teams’ red and blue colours. Two athletes engage using proper fighting methods by following a set of regulations under the supervision of a judge and a commission.
  • The primary objective of boxing is to knock down your opponent through a range of techniques while being supervised by a judge and a commission and adhering to a set of regulations.
  • The teams must compete in several rounds (usually 12) with intervals of one to three minutes. Each game starts with the ringing of a bell.
  • A wooden table is put at ringside, and a ring official strikes it with a hammer to indicate that each round has just 10 seconds left.
  • When a boxer is knocked out and does not return within ten counts, or the opponent is hurt badly, the fighter is considered the winner.
  • When there are no disqualifications or knock-outs, the game’s champion chooses by scoring.

Boxing Game Rules

Learn the boxing rules and apply them to your betting strategy:

  • Professional boxing matches make 12 three-minute rounds with a one-minute break in between.
  • Punching with a closed fist is the only way to attack, and you can’t hit below the belt, in the kidneys, or behind your opponent’s head or neck.
  • The ropes can’t use for leverage.
  • If an opponent is lying down, you cannot hit them.
  • It takes up to five minutes for a boxer to recover from a low blow.
  • If an accidental foul (such as a crash of heads) stops the fight before the fourth round, it is a “no contest.” From the fifth round onwards, the decision makes on the judge’s cards, with either fighter receiving a technical decision or a technical tie.
